About Camp Days

Activities

Our Camp Days offer adults (18+) with developmental disabilities the chance to enjoy the best of camp in a beautiful outdoor setting featuring wheelchair-accessible trails and ADA-accessible amenities.

Whether paddling across the lake, aiming for a bullseye in archery, creating a work of art, or enjoying games and activities with friends, every Camp Day is filled with opportunities for adventure, connection, and discovery. Designed to encourage socialization, confidence, and skill-building, our program combines outdoor fun with meaningful experiences that keep guests coming back year after year.

Age-specific programming helps ensure activities are engaging, appropriate, and tailored to the unique interests and needs of each participant.

Activities may include:

  • Sports and games
  • Archery
  • Swimming and pool time
  • Arts and crafts
  • Canoeing
  • Nature exploration

Guidelines for Participation

Caregiver Attendance

To ensure a fun and safe experience for all, each guest must have a caregiver accompany them. Caregivers attend at no additional cost.

Meals

We ask that attendees bring their own lunch due to various dietary restrictions.

What is Quest's Camp Thunderbird?

Located on 36 wooded acres surrounding beautiful Lake Prevatt in Apopka, Quest’s Camp Thunderbird offers year-round recreational opportunities for individuals with developmental disabilities. Camp Thunderbird is also available for rental groups and overnight retreats.

What age groups can attend Camp Days?

18+

What activities are offered at Camp Days?

Traditional camp day activities include swimming, archery, wilderness survival skills, sports and games, arts and crafts, ecology, and the opportunity to socialize. Activities will be weather dependent and vary each camp day.

Are meals provided during Camp Days?

No, all participants are asked to bring their own packed lunches.

What happens if there is bad weather?

Camp Thunderbird offers both indoor and outdoor facilities, so the fun doesn’t stop when the weather changes. In the event of inclement weather, activities will be moved indoors to ensure guests continue to enjoy a safe and engaging camp experience.
